What is a Detention Appeal?

A detention appeal is a legal application where a detained person claims that their detention is unlawful or that the grounds for detention no longer exist, requesting release.

Conditions for Detention Appeal

  • Absence of strong suspicion of crime
  • Elimination of detention grounds
  • No risk of flight or evidence tampering
  • Sufficiency of judicial control measures
  • Violation of proportionality principle

Appeal Process

An appeal against detention can be filed within 7 days. Upon appeal, the file is sent to the superior court and a decision is usually made within 3-7 days. In case of successful appeal, the person is released or placed under judicial control.
